Choosing the Right Spring Hill Moving Company Criteria for Selecting a Commercial Mover
Finding the right mover is crucial for a successful transition:
Experience Look for companies with extensive experience in commercial moves. Reputation Check online reviews and testimonials to gauge customer satisfaction. Insurance Coverage Confirm that the company has adequate insurance to protect your assets during the move. Cost Estimates Obtain multiple quotes to compare pricing structures and services offered. Availability Ensure they can accommodate your timeline without compromising service quality. Red Flags to Watch For
Be wary of movers that require large upfront deposits or lack transparency regarding their pricing structure.

Before contacting any movers, assess what needs to be moved:
Inventory all items Categorize items by fragility Identify special handling requirements
This thorough preparation will streamline communication with potential movers.
Planning Your Move: A Step-by-Step Guide Step 1: Create a Timeline
A detailed timeline helps coordinate efforts effectively:
Establish key dates (e.g., when you need everything moved). Allocate time for packing prior to moving day. Schedule utility disconnections at old premises and reconnections at new ones. Step 2: Notify Stakeholders Early On
Inform employees, clients, vendors, and other stakeholders about the upcoming move:
Send out official notifications well ahead of time. Plan meetings if needed to discuss changes with staff members. Step 3: Develop an Inventory List
Make an exhaustive list of all items being relocated:

Packing Tips from Spring Hill Commercial Movers Essential Packing Materials Needed Boxes (various sizes) Packing tape Bubble wrap Markers for labeling Organizing Your Packing Process Start early—don’t wait until the last minute! Pack non-essential items first. Label boxes clearly indicating contents and room destinations at the new location. Moving Day: What To Expect? Pre-Move Checklist for Businesses
On moving day itself, being organized will pay off:
Have all necessary paperwork ready (leasing documents, contracts). Ensure employees know their roles during the move. Conduct a final walkthrough of the old office space before leaving. Communication During the Move
Keep open lines of communication between team members throughout the day:
Designate someone as point-of-contact for queries or issues arising during transport. Post-Move Essentials: Settling In After Relocation Unpacking Strategies That Work Best
Once you arrive at your new location:
Unpack essential items first—those needed immediately for daily operations. Follow previously established plans regarding where each item goes based on labels from packing days! Setting Up Technology Efficiently Again Post-Move:
Ensure IT teams are prepared ahead by having tech infrastructure ready—especially if using external service providers like internet installation services!
Frequently Asked Questions About Spring Hill Commercial Movers 1) How much does it cost to hire Spring Hill commercial movers?
The cost varies depending on distance traveled, number of items moved, and additional services requested (like packing/unpacking). It’s best practice to obtain multiple estimates before deciding!
2) How long does a typical business relocation take?
This largely depends on size & complexity but usually ranges from one day (for smaller offices) up to several days if involving larger spaces or extensive inventory lists requiring careful management!
3) Do I need insurance when hiring movers?
While most reputable moving companies carry liability insurance that protects against damages incurred during transport—it’s wise also consider additional coverage options based on the value/fragility level associated with certain pieces being relocated!
4) Can I pack my belongings myself? What are benefits/drawbacks?
Yes! Many businesses opt for DIY packing which saves money; however careful consideration must be given towards item safety especially regarding fragile equipment where professional help might yield better results overall!
5) What should I do if something gets damaged during my move?
Most professional movers have policies regarding claims processes so always document damages thoroughly upon discovery then reach out directly so they can assist accordingly!
6) Is there anything I should avoid doing during my move?
Avoid last-minute decisions like changing arrangements or neglecting communication among staff members involved—they tend only lead confusion which delays progress ultimately impacting everyone negatively!
